How we can help you get set up in the UK:

  • We’ll help you explore options to find the best company structure for your situation
  • You can base your company’s registered office at our business address
  • We’ll share our expertise around taxes, filing of accounts and making sure you stay compliant
  • We provide a full accounting service, including VAT preparation and filing, payroll function and filing of annual financial statements and corporation tax returns
  • VAT registration
  • Registration for corporation tax
  • Registration of payroll scheme and auto-enrolment (the UK’s compulsory pension scheme)
  • We can advise you in opening a UK bank account in the name of the UK company
  • Introduction to partners who can assist in HR issues, corporate legal work and dealing with company insurance
  • We can carry out anti-money laundering (AML) and know your client (KYC) checks

As an FCA Authorised Payment Institution it is our responsibility to segregate funds. Where we are required to segregate your funds. We do this by placing the funds in a segregated account (known as a "safeguarding account") at Barclays Bank PLC.

We are not covered by the Financial Services Compensation Scheme. Instead, where we have segregated your funds in a safeguarding account, it means those funds would be separated from our other assets in the event of our insolvency and used to repay you and other clients.

Barclays Bank PLC provides us with safeguarding account(s) but does not monitor the funds we place in them or how we operate these accounts.
